How Chair-Based Physiotherapy Helps with Osteoarthritis

  • Reduces Joint Stiffness – Gentle movements help lubricate the joints, reducing stiffness and making daily activities easier.

  • Strengthens Muscles Around the Joints – By strengthening supporting muscles, we reduce pressure on the joints and improve stability.

  • Improves Flexibility and Range of Motion – Stretching and movement exercises help increase joint flexibility, making it easier to bend, reach, and walk comfortably.

  • Eases Discomfort Without Strain – Chair-based exercises are low-impact, meaning they help ease discomfort without putting too much stress on the joints.

  • Prevents Falls and Builds Confidence – Improved strength and balance make everyday movements safer, reducing the risk of falls.
